avivu @ github.com • 4 weeks ago
Elementor Editor v3.34 Beta has launched with some new features and improvements including: Nested Tabs built entirely with Atomic Elements, Entrance Interactions with Fade, Slide, and Scale, Atomic Flexbox wrapper for Atomic Elements, Display Conditions (Pro) added to Atomic Elements, Media queries now supported in desktop Custom CSS (Pro), Atomic Paragraph can now be switched to <span>, Multiple UI/UX improvements, other tweaks, consistency fixes, and more. This is another step forward to Editor v4’s launch, which is currently in Alpha.

Adam Preisler @ surecart.com • 7 months ago
SureCart has added support for Elementor. The pro version is required because the integration uses dynamic data and the loop builder.

Leo Loso @ gatographql.com • 8 months ago
Gato GraphQL released an extension for Elementor. This is a power user tool that lets you modify / iterate over Elementor data and change it using Gato GraphQL. Leo Loso created a demo walk-through for those who are interested.
